AI Contract Overview
The contract requires the provision of packaging services compliant with MIL-STD-2073-1 standards, specifically for pyrotechnic and electrostatic-sensitive aircraft components. This includes not only the preservation and proper marking of the components but also adherence to hazardous materials classification protocols. Additionally, all packaging materials must meet ISPM 15 regulations for wood packaging, ensuring international shipping compliance. Awarded as a subcontract under NAICS code 561910, the contract is managed by the Department of Defense through the FA8213 Aflcmc Ebhk office. The work is to be performed in Nibley, and interested parties must respond by May 15, 2026. The scope reflects a strong emphasis on safety, regulatory adherence, and the handling of sensitive and hazardous materials for military applications.
